Public speaking is not the most feared subject for no reason. Being humiliated public ally can be devastating and is something that many people never get over. The truth is that great speakers do not get born - they are "trained" and with a little bit of practice you too can ace any speech you have to make.

One of the key things is to prepare very well. You have to build your speech and once you've got a clear picture of what you want to say, 90% of the hard work is done. Here are 3 great tips to help you build a speech.

1. Stories

Building your speech around a story can be a very compelling and very interesting way to construct your speech. Stories work and engage an audience because people can relate to it. Think about a story that might be relevant to what you want to say. You can lead with it and stories make for a great opening to any speech.

2. Quotes

A very powerful way to open and close any speech is with a quote. Quotes lend credibility to what you have to say and if used correctly it can grab the attention of each and every member of your audience. Quotes can be inspiring and they can also back up some of the facts or statements you want to make. Use them, but use them wisely.

3. Facts And Figures

Believe it or not, facts and figures can lend more credibility to your speech than perhaps any other thing you can say or do. People tend to believe figures and if you can quote a credible source for this its even more powerful. Even if you just make general statements - try and find some factual data to give more meat to your argument.
